Netbeans 使用J2ME对黑莓和诺基亚支持Java的设备进行单一开发

Netbeans 使用J2ME对黑莓和诺基亚支持Java的设备进行单一开发,netbeans,java-me,lwuit,lwuit-resource-editor,resource-editor,Netbeans,Java Me,Lwuit,Lwuit Resource Editor,Resource Editor,我有1年以上的iOS开发经验,现在正在寻找黑莓和诺基亚支持Java的设备。刚开始使用带有LWUIT的Netbeans 7.1 IDE 问题 我可以在两个项目中使用资源编辑器(ect.res)创建的文件吗? 如果是,请提供一些信息。 如果没有-那么有什么办法可以做到这一点,哪一个更好 我用资源编辑器(etc.res)创建了一个文件,那么如何在我的项目中将这个资源文件与Netbeans一起使用呢?因为添加文件后,项目显示与未添加文件时相同 是的,您可以在两个应用程序中使用lwuit对两个平台使用

我有1年以上的iOS开发经验,现在正在寻找黑莓和诺基亚支持Java的设备。刚开始使用带有LWUIT的Netbeans 7.1 IDE

问题
  • 我可以在两个项目中使用资源编辑器(
    ect.res
    )创建的文件吗?
    如果是,请提供一些信息。
    如果没有-那么有什么办法可以做到这一点,哪一个更好

  • 我用资源编辑器(
    etc.res
    )创建了一个文件,那么如何在我的项目中将这个资源文件与Netbeans一起使用呢?因为添加文件后,项目显示与未添加文件时相同


  • 是的,您可以在两个应用程序中使用lwuit对两个平台使用相同的res文件。在使用http连接的BB中要小心,它们比j2me普通应用程序更需要一些参数

    要使用代码中的res文件,tou需要使用
    资源
    对象打开res 为此:

    Resources res = Resources.open("path of your res");
    

    以后你可以使用你资源中的很多东西(容器、字体、本地化…

    我认为你可以用于一些项目。构建项目时,res文件将写入保存在dist文件中的二进制代码。但您需要将这些文件添加到project中。在我的lwuit中,项目添加到源程序包或资源下,并且正在运行

     Resources defaultTheme = Resources.open(DEFAULT_THEME_NAME);